Output 66f5f3113e0734a94b42a6fc7564eb9ca2010ace4b2d28a47630034eeb6446a4:0

value
2611065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 434c07c974b2ec632c1c8e0595c441cbb84c3bb8 OP_EQUAL
address
37prH5jY9jabP1eqeuC41TPDzjWd5W4pTC
transaction
66f5f3113e0734a94b42a6fc7564eb9ca2010ace4b2d28a47630034eeb6446a4
spent
true